How do you know When Your Disposable Vape Pen is Empty

Finding out whether your disposable vape pen is empty is not easy. It’s because your device could be defective and not empty at some point. So, here is an answer to your question. The following ideas help pinpoint the problem.

A burnt taste means you are vaping on a dry wick. As the e-juice runs out when the battery is still charged, the atomizer burns up the wick, mostly made of cotton. It then causes a burnt taste, which signifies that you need to purchase another disposable vape pen.

The Vapor Becomes Thin and Flavorless

Have you been enjoying the thick, flavorful vapor that is now no more? The thin vapor shows that the e-liquid in the tank can create vapor but one that’s not enough to make you quenched. At this point, purchase another of your favorite disposable vape pens to avoid puffing on harmful wick smoke.

Your Vape Doesn’t Produce Vapor Anymore.

No vapor means no e-liquid present. Your device is crying out for a refill and, in this case, a need for disposal. As much as your battery might still have a charge, your disposable vape tank is empty.

The Battery Could be Dead

When you start puffing on no vapor, the high chances are that you have run out of vape juice. However, there’s more to it than an empty tank. Your disposable vape may have a dead battery. It is hard to tell whether the battery is empty, especially without a button device, so it is prudent to check.

Every part of a vape device is vital for its functioning. A dead battery cannot heat the atomizers to cause vapor production by the wick. Well, that means every puff you make has a cold unit.

Sadly, there is not much you can do other than purchase a new disposable vape pen because the battery is not rechargeable.

Can Your Disposable Pen be reused?

Reusing a disposable vape pen is impossible. Its invention was meant to make your vaping experience easier with no disturbance of refilling or recharging. Trying to refill a disposable vape pen beats the idea. Besides, breaking the vape pen’s seal could cause more harm than good.

As the coils are structured to serve specific periods, refilling the vape tank will overuse the coils.  Therefore, as the tank empties, you’ll need to trash your device even when the battery might still contain a charge.
